It runs on a 48 V AC/DC control circuit, accepting both AC 50...400 Hz and DC standard supplies, so it fits panels where the control voltage is already 48 V and you want one coil part for either waveform. Operating time runs 50...100 ms for unlatching and 45...50 ms for latching, which is typical for a contactor of this frame size. The coil resistance at 20 °C is 1.34 Ω for the latching winding and 183.4 Ω for the unlatching winding — numbers worth checking if you're verifying a replacement against an existing circuit's pull-in current. Rated for 1 Mcycles mechanical durability and a maximum operating rate of 120 cycles per hour at 40 °C, so it's built for standard switching duty on conveyors, pumps, or compressors — not high-speed cycling applications. There is no official manufacturer successor order code for this specific coil. ## What to verify before specifying The control circuit voltage limits are 0.85...1.1 Uc for both latching and unlatching — so at 48 V nominal, the coil holds in down to about 40.8 V and must not see more than 52.8 V. If your panel's 48 V bus sags under load, this coil may drop out before the contactor does. Because this is a service part (category 18401-WORLD SERVICE PARTS), it was originally intended as a field-replacement item for installed TeSys F contactors, not as a new-design component. If you are building a new panel, the better move is to select a current-production coil from the same frame family that matches your contactor's voltage.","metaTitle":"TeSys LX0FH005 Contactor Coil, 48 V AC/DC, Obsolete","metaDescription":"TeSys F LX0FH005 contactor coil, 48 V AC/DC control circuit.
